Meeting notes — transport briefing, 14 May

Discussed the crate of survey instruments bound for the Pellham ridge site. Theodolites calibrated Tuesday; crate sealed and weatherproofed. Coordinator to schedule a morning run to avoid the gravel road after rain. Driver carries the calibration certificates, not the site office. Hand-over instruction for the courier follows below.

handover note for yawig-tagug: the ralael eliion courier leaves the ulaax frair olidor ledger at gate 3456 under passcode 367212

Ticket: Config drift — GiftNote receipt mailer

For the weekly sync: the donation-receipt mailer (GiftNote) in prod has drifted from what's in the repo. Someone hand-edited retry counts and the send window during the year-end rush and never backported the change. Result: staging sends receipts immediately while prod batches them hourly, which confused QA last week. Proposal: adopt the prod values as canonical, commit them, and re-enable the drift alarm. For reference, the current live values on prod are listed below.

config for baduf-yajep:
[druax]
host = druax.qorvelsys.corp
user = druax_svc
database = druax_prod

Quick note for the sync: the Ledgerbee billing worker now ships via blue-green deploys. We spin up the green pool, replay a slice of invoice traffic against it, and only flip the router once error rates match blue. Rollback is just flipping back, so don't panic-patch in place. If the flip tool locks you out mid-cutover, you'll need the recovery passphrase below to re-authenticate to the deploy console.

strongbox words: praion-kelmir-eliox-zorael-quenwyn-jorael-ulaox